Is there an encyclical on animal testing/rights?

0
0

There are none because ‘animal rights’ is generally a buzzword used by secular humanists to lower human rights rather than elevate animal rights. Having said that, cruelty to animals is gravely disordered and good Catholics are called to be good stewards of God’s gift of creation and nature including and especially animals. St. Francis of Assisi was a great model for everyone (not just Catholics) to follow in terms of our relationship not just with God and with each other, but with animals and the rest of nature.
